I second this notion from personal experience.  Had been stung a time or three as a kid.  No problems.  In the sixth grade, walking barefoot in the back yard, stepped on a bee in the grass.  Stung me in the ball of the heel.  Foot swelled up to three times its normal size.  Mom took me to the doctor and he said the next sting could be my last without bee sting allergy treatment.
Had to carry epinephrine (adrenaline) shot and antihistamine kits as a for the next few years because of this.  Underwent the bee sting allergy treatment and stopped having to carry the kits.  However, there was some concern in the medical community later on as to the efficacy of those treatments in the '60s.  For all I know, I could still be allergic to bee stings.
